SUMMARY

Manages Quality Engineer functions at Katecho to assure that all products manufactured by the organization meet customer specifications, regulatory requirements, and achieve superior quality and reliability levels. Manages the Quality Engineer Department to effectively and efficiently maintain and improve the level of quality at Katecho.

Is a key contributor to the overall quality direction of the company, communicates and works together with other management at Katecho to maintain and improve the direction of the company.
Proactively works and communicates with all departments at Katecho in the area of quality with the goal of continuous improvement.
Communicates with customers, vendors, quality representatives, and company personnel to discuss and resolve quality problems as required.
Oversees the management of the Quality Engineer Department personnel in the following areas (working with Human Resources):
Staffing
Development and training
Rewarding, reviewing, and disciplining.
Builds relationships with Katecho’s customers, not only profitable for the company in terms of the product sold but also rewarding to the customer in terms of the quality of the product purchased.
Develops and implements reliability analysis, design, validation, and assessment method protocols and reports to support successful new product introductions and sustaining product changes.
Provides insight to new product transfer teams in the area of design manufacturing process control, process verification and validation, and risk management.
Provides support to engineering and manufacturing teams in determining validation needs, strategies, and requirements.
Provides upper management with status updates on assigned responsibilities and goals and escalates issues in a timely fashion.
Trends, analyzes, and reports on quality data in order to improve product quality; develops recommendations for compliance with customer requirements, applicable regulations, and/or company SOPs.
Performs audits of Master Device Record Documents.
Collaborates with operations, engineering, customers, and vendors to coordinate and resolve quality related issues and implement corrective/preventive actions as to prevent reoccurrence.
Regular and reliable attendance is an essential function of this job. Punctuality and regular attendance are crucial for efficient plant operations, safety, and morale.
Other duties and functions may be assigned as required.

AUTHORITY

Takes necessary action required to remedy product quality problems, such as quarantining product or shutting down production, etc.
Initiates a product recall if required.
Determines and requests necessary resources (personnel, equipment, supplies, etc.) to effectively run the Quality Engineer Department. This includes organization and scheduling of the department.
Works together with other members of the management team to manage the overall direction of Katecho.

Experience and Skills:

QUALIFICATIONS

1. Education and/or Experience

Bachelor’s degree in related area preferred.
Three to five years of experience working in an engineering capacity after having received degree.
Minimum of two years of experience in an engineering supervisory or management role.
Some quality assurance practices as they apply to individual unique products can be learned during on-the-job training, but overall capability in this discipline must be previously demonstrated.
Experience working within an ISO 13485, ISO 14971, or other quality management system environment.
Experience with qualifications and validations for processes, equipment, and test methods.
Cross functional team experience and people management.
Manage time working on multiple opposing priorities simultaneously.
Experience interfacing with auditor or regulators during audits.
Experience with Data Analysis, Statistical Analysis and/or Process Improvement Tools
